Prep Time:10 mins
Cook Time:10 mins
Total Time:20 mins
Servings: 2

Ingredients

  • 1 cup Pinto beans (canned, drained and rinsed)
  • 1 ounce Pepper jack cheese (shredded)
  • 2 pieces Whole wheat tortillas (8-inch)
  • 0.25 cup Onion (finely diced)
  • 1 clove Garlic (minced)
  • 0.5 teaspoon Ground cumin
  • 0.5 teaspoon Chili powder
  • 1 spray Olive oil spray (or non-stick cooking spray)
  • 1 cup Baby spinach
  • 0.25 cup Fresh salsa
  • 0.25 piece Avocado (sliced, optional)

Directions

Step 1

Heat a small non-stick skillet over medium heat. Spray with olive oil or non-stick cooking spray.

Step 2

Add the diced onion and cook for 2-3 minutes, or until soft and translucent. Add the minced garlic and cook for an additional 30 seconds, stirring frequently.

Step 3

Stir in the pinto beans, ground cumin, and chili powder. Mash the beans lightly with the back of a fork or spoon, leaving some texture intact. Cook for 2-3 minutes until heated through. Remove from heat.

Step 4

Lay the whole wheat tortillas flat on a clean work surface. Divide the bean mixture evenly between the two tortillas, spreading it along the center of each tortilla.

Step 5

Sprinkle 0.5 ounces of shredded pepper jack cheese over the beans on each tortilla.

Step 6

Top with baby spinach, fresh salsa, and sliced avocado (if using) in desired amounts.

Step 7

Fold the sides of each tortilla inward, then roll tightly from the bottom to form a burrito.

Step 8

Heat a clean skillet over medium heat. Place the burritos seam-side down on the skillet and cook for 1-2 minutes on each side until golden brown and lightly crisped.

Step 9

Remove from the skillet, slice in half if desired, and serve immediately.
